Difference between revisions of "JLanguage::load"
From Joomla! Documentation
(Layout updates) |
m (→See also: moving preparation) |
||
(3 intermediate revisions by 2 users not shown) | |||
Line 8: | Line 8: | ||
<nowiki>[</nowiki>[[Description:JLanguage::load|Edit Descripton]]<nowiki>]</nowiki> | <nowiki>[</nowiki>[[Description:JLanguage::load|Edit Descripton]]<nowiki>]</nowiki> | ||
</span> | </span> | ||
− | |||
− | |||
− | |||
<source lang="php"> | <source lang="php"> | ||
− | public | + | public function load ( |
+ | $extension= 'joomla' | ||
+ | $basePath=JPATH_BASE | ||
+ | $lang=null | ||
+ | $reload=false | ||
+ | $default=true | ||
+ | ) | ||
</source> | </source> | ||
{| class="wikitable" | {| class="wikitable" | ||
Line 44: | Line 47: | ||
|boolean | |boolean | ||
|true | |true | ||
− | |Flag that force the default language to be loaded if the current does not exist | + | |Flag that force the default language to be loaded if the current does not exist |
|- | |- | ||
|} | |} | ||
− | + | * '''Returns''' boolean True, if the file has successfully loaded. | |
− | boolean True, if the file has successfully loaded. | + | * '''Defined''' on line 622 of libraries/joomla/language/language.php |
− | + | * '''Since''' {{JVer|11.1 }} | |
− | libraries/joomla/language/language.php | ||
− | * | ||
− | |||
===See also=== | ===See also=== | ||
+ | * {{JVer|11.1}} '''JLanguage::load source code''' on [[jplatform:language/language.php#cl-614|BitBucket]] | ||
+ | * {{JVer|11.1}} Class [[API17:JLanguage|JLanguage]] | ||
+ | * {{JVer|11.1}} Subpackage [[API17:Subpackage_Language|Language]] | ||
+ | * [[API17:JLanguage::load|Other versions of JLanguage::load]] | ||
+ | {{SeeAlso:JLanguage::load}} | ||
<span class="editsection" style="font-size:76%;"> | <span class="editsection" style="font-size:76%;"> | ||
<nowiki>[</nowiki>[[SeeAlso:JLanguage::load|Edit See Also]]<nowiki>]</nowiki> | <nowiki>[</nowiki>[[SeeAlso:JLanguage::load|Edit See Also]]<nowiki>]</nowiki> | ||
</span> | </span> | ||
− | + | ===User contributed notes=== | |
− | |||
− | |||
− | === | ||
<CodeExamplesForm /> | <CodeExamplesForm /> | ||
<dpl> | <dpl> | ||
Line 68: | Line 70: | ||
category=MethodExample | category=MethodExample | ||
include=* | include=* | ||
+ | namespace=CodeExample | ||
format= ,,, | format= ,,, | ||
</dpl> | </dpl> | ||
− | <noinclude>[[Category: | + | <noinclude>[[Category:Platform 11.1]][[Category:Archived pages API17]]</noinclude> |
Revision as of 21:07, 11 May 2013
The "API17" namespace is an archived namespace. This page contains information for a Joomla! version which is no longer supported. It exists only as a historical reference, it will not be improved and its content may be incomplete and/or contain broken links.
JLanguage::load[edit]
Description[edit]
Loads a single language file and appends the results to the existing strings.
Template:Description:JLanguage::load [Edit Descripton]
public function load (
$extension= 'joomla'
$basePath=JPATH_BASE
$lang=null
$reload=false
$default=true
)
Parameter | Type | Default | Description |
---|---|---|---|
$extension | string | 'joomla' | The extension for which a language file should be loaded |
$basePath | string | JPATH_BASE | The basepath to use |
$lang | string | null | The language to load, default null for the current language |
$reload | boolean | false | Flag that will force a language to be reloaded if set to true |
$default | boolean | true | Flag that force the default language to be loaded if the current does not exist |
- Returns boolean True, if the file has successfully loaded.
- Defined on line 622 of libraries/joomla/language/language.php
- Since
See also[edit]
- JLanguage::load source code on BitBucket
- Class JLanguage
- Subpackage Language
- Other versions of JLanguage::load
Template:SeeAlso:JLanguage::load [Edit See Also]
User contributed notes[edit]
<CodeExamplesForm />